Thorney Island Trail Run

Southbourne, United Kingdom • 2 Nov 2024

The Thorney Island Trail Run is a scenic running event taking place on November 2, 2024, featuring two distances: a half marathon (21.3 km) and a medium run (16.1 km). Set against the stunning backdrop of Chichester Harbour, participants will enjoy a well-marked, flat course that is ideal for both beginners and experienced runners. The event includes chip timing, water stations, and a finishers medal, along with post-race catering. This trail run encourages runners of all abilities and is part of the Trail Run Series, making it a perfect opportunity to experience the beauty of the area while staying active.
